Core materials are the materials used in aerospace and wind energy equipment for improving the strength of the materials. Core materials are generally low strength materials, however, its greater thickness offer the sandwich composite a high bending stiffness with low density. Core materials are used in a wide range of industries including marine, wind energy, and automotive. The core material is inserted between the layers of reinforcement, thus sticking it in, with an equal cover arrangement on either sides of the core material, which ensures maximum benefit.

Some of the major drivers for the core materials market include significant demand from wind energy & aerospace industries and recovery of the U.S. marine industry from economic recession, among others. However, rising number of substitutes for core materials hinders the market growth to a certain extend.

PVC foam is a polymer foam in which air is trapped inside the foam, which, in turn, increases the volume to weight ratio of the foam. PET is lightweight, thermal resistant, and of great strength. SAN is a circular structure thermoplastic core with high strength and impact resistance. Honeycomb core materials are available in a wide range, from low stiffness and strength to high stiffness and strength. These can be used in domestic internal doors as well as in aircrafts.

Core Materials Market Outlook

    North America is estimated to hold the largest market share during the forecast period.. Presence of aerospace original equipment manufacturers in the region drives the demand for lightweight core materials. In addition, the elevated number of wind turbine installations drives the market growth in North America

    Asia Pacific is estimated to be the fastest growing region for core materials market and is expected to witness exponential growth over the forecast period as well. The projected growth rate is a result of significant use of core materials in aerospace and wind energy industries, primarily in India and China

    Europe experiences substantial demand for lightweight core materials for use in the aerospace industry. Moreover, Europe, being one of the most attractive tourist destinations, is projected to witness a high demand growth for core materials for various infrastructural developments

    The Latin America market has witnessed a slowdown owing to the political turmoil existing in major markets of Argentina, Brazil, Colombia, and Venezuela. On the other hand, the market in Africa is expected to experience strong growth rate over the forecast period owing to the forecasted economic growth in the region
